Ordinals
beta
Sat 469845604244970
decimal
93969.604244970
degree
0°93969′1233″604244970‴
percentile
22.373600226752398%
name
knfffwugzkx
cycle
0
epoch
0
period
46
block
93969
offset
604244970
timestamp
2010-11-26 15:45:40 UTC
rarity
common
prev
next